Experience the natural beauty of Torquise Necklace Greenway in West Palm Beach, where lush greenery and winding paths create a serene ambiance for walkers and runners. This 20.6-acre park offers a peaceful retreat from the hustle and bustle of city life, making it an ideal destination for those seeking a rejuvenating outdoor experience. The park's well-maintained trails and scenic views provide the perfect setting for an active and refreshing escape into nature. At Torquise Necklace Greenway, visitors can enjoy a variety of outdoor activities, including walking, running, and hiking. The park's trails are suitable for all skill levels, making it an accessible option for individuals looking to engage in physical activity. West Palm Beach's typical mild and sunny climate creates an inviting environment for outdoor enthusiasts year-round, ensuring that the park is an excellent choice for those seeking to maintain an active lifestyle amidst the city's beautiful weather. FAQs About Torquise Necklace Greenway

What is the best season to walk in Torquise Necklace Greenway?

The best season to walk in Torquise Necklace Greenway is typically during the fall and winter months when the weather is milder and more comfortable for outdoor activities.

What are the typical weather conditions to prepare for in Torquise Necklace Greenway?

Visitors to Torquise Necklace Greenway should prepare for warm and humid conditions, especially during the summer months. Thunderstorms are common in the afternoons, so it's advisable to check the weather forecast and bring appropriate rain gear if needed.

What kind of wildlife might you encounter in Torquise Necklace Greenway?

Torquise Necklace Greenway is home to a variety of wildlife, including birds, turtles, and small mammals. Visitors may also encounter native plants and trees such as palms, oaks, and cypress trees along the trails.
